A14 DKL is a 2004 Volkswagen Transporter in Green with a 2,460c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 18 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 2004 Volkswagen Transporter models, the average MOT pass rate is 69.6% with a typical mileage of 129,102 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Volkswagen Transporter fails its MOT is registration plate lamp not working, accounting for 89,943 recorded failures. If you're considering buying A14 DKL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Volkswagen Transporter typically stays on UK roads for around 42 years. At 22 years old, this Volkswagen Transporter is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
